Настройки (команды)

Начиная с версии 1.2, большинство настроек могут быть установлены командами, что подразумевает прямой ввод команд в командной строке, либо в сценариях или в автономном режиме.

Для получения списка всех доступных переменных, введите в командной строке siril:

get -A

Это выведет список всех переменных с их текущим значением и кратким описанием в журнал (используйте опцию в нижнем регистре -a, чтобы опустить описание).

Этот список представлен в таблице ниже:

Переменная

По умолчанию ([Диапазон])

Тип

Комментарий

core.wd

(не установлено)

директория

текущая рабочая директория

core.extension

.fit

строка

расширение файла FITS

core.force_16bit

false

логический

не использовать 32 бита для разрядности пикселей

core.fits_save_icc

true

логический

встроить профили ICC в FITS при сохранении

core.allow_heterogeneous_fitseq

false

логический

позволять кубам FITS иметь разные размеры

core.mem_mode

0 [0, 1]

целочисленный

режим памяти (0 — отношение, 1 — объём)

core.mem_ratio

0.9 [0.05, 4]

двойной точности

доля доступной памяти

core.mem_amount

10 [0.1, 1e+06]

двойной точности

объём памяти в Гб

core.hd_bitdepth

20 [17, 24]

целочисленный

разрядность расширенного авторастягивания

core.script_check_requires

true

логический

в сценарии необходима команда requires

core.pipe_check_requires

false

логический

в именованном канале необходима команда requires

core.check_updates

false

логический

проверка обновлений при запуске

core.lang

(не установлено)

строка

активный язык siril

core.swap_dir

зависит от ОС

директория

директория подкачки

core.binning_update

true

логический

обновить размер пикселя после биннига

core.wcs_formalism

1 [0, 1]

целочисленный

формализм WCS, используемый в заголовке FITS

core.catalogue_namedstars

~/.local/share/kstars/namedstars.dat

строка

Путь к каталогу namedstars.dat

core.catalogue_unnamedstars

~/.local/share/kstars/unnamedstars.dat

строка

Путь к каталогу unnamedstars.dat

core.catalogue_tycho2

~/.local/share/kstars/deepstars.dat

строка

Путь к каталогу deepstars.dat

core.catalogue_nomad

~/.local/share/kstars/USNO-NOMAD-1e8.dat

строка

Путь к каталогу USNO-NOMAD-1e8.dat

core.catalogue_gaia_astro

~/.local/share/siril/gaia_astrometric.dat

строка

Путь к локальному астрометрическому каталогу Gaia

core.catalogue_gaia_photo

~/.local/share/siril/gaia_photometric.dat

строка

Путь к локальному фотометрическому каталогу Gaia

core.rgb_aladin

false

логический

добавить CTYPE3='RGB' в заголовок FITS

core.use_checksum

false

логический

Проверять контрольные суммы, если они существуют

core.copyright

(не установлено)

строка

авторские права пользователя для размещения в заголовке файла

core.starnet_exe

(не установлено)

строка

расположение исполняемого файла StarNet

core.starnet_weights

(не установлено)

строка

расположение файла с весами StarNet-torch

core.graxpert_path

(не установлено)

строка

расположение исполняемого файла GraXpert

core.asnet_dir

(не установлено)

строка

директория установки asnet_ansvr

core.fftw_timelimit

60

двойной точности

ограничение времени планирования FFTW

core.fftw_conv_fft_cutoff

15

целочисленный

Минимальный размер ядра свёртки для использования FFTW

core.fftwf_strategy

0

целочисленный

Стратегия планирования FFTW

мультипотоковое FFTW

true

логический

мультипотоковое FFTW

core.max_slice_size

32769 [512, 32769]

целочисленный

Maximum slice size for automated slice processing

starfinder.focal_length

0 [0, 999999]

двойной точности

фокусное расстояние (в мм) для настройки радиуса

starfinder.pixel_size

0 [0, 99]

двойной точности

размер пикселя (в мкм) для настройки радиуса

debayer.use_bayer_header

true

логический

шаблон из заголовка файла

debayer.pattern

0 [0, 7]

целочисленный

индекс шаблона Байера

debayer.interpolation

8 [0, 9]

целочисленный

тип интерполяции

debayer.orientation

0 [0, 3]

целочисленный

row-order preference

debayer.offset_x

0 [0, 1]

целочисленный

Смещение шаблона Байера по X

debayer.offset_y

0 [0, 1]

целочисленный

Смещение шаблона Байера по Y

debayer.xtrans_passes

1 [1, 4]

целочисленный

Число проходов для алгоритма X-Trans Markesteijn

photometry.gain

2.3 [0, 10]

двойной точности

электронов/ADU для оценки шума

photometry.inner

20 [2, 100]

двойной точности

внутренний радиус кольца фона

photometry.outer

30 [3, 200]

двойной точности

внешний радиус кольца фона

photometry.inner_factor

4.2 [2, 50]

двойной точности

коэффициент для автоматического расчёта внутреннего радиуса

photometry.outer_factor

6.3 [2, 50]

двойной точности

коэффициент для автоматического расчёта внешнего радиуса

photometry.force_radius

true

логический

значение апертуры светового потока

photometry.auto_aperture_factor

4 [1, 5]

двойной точности

Отношение радиус/половина FWHM

photometry.aperture

10 [1, 100]

двойной точности

значение апертуры для вычисления светового потока

photometry.minval

-1500 [-65536, 65534]

двойной точности

минимально надёжное значение пикселя для фотометрии

photometry.maxval

60000 [1, 65535]

двойной точности

максимально надёжное значение пикселя для фотометрии

photometry.discard_var_catalogues

4 [0, 7]

целочисленный

каталоги, которые будут использованы для исключения переменных звёзд из списка звёзд сравнения

photometry.redpref

(не установлено)

строка

предпочитаемый красный фильтр для SPCC

photometry.greenpref

(не установлено)

строка

предпочитаемый зелёный фильтр SPCC

photometry.bluepref

(не установлено)

строка

предпочитаемый синий фильтр SPCC

photometry.lpfpref

(не установлено)

строка

предпочитаемый НЧ фильтр DSLR для SPCC

photometry.oscfilterpref

Без фильтра

строка

предпочитаемый цветной фильтр для SPCC

photometry.monosensorpref

(не установлено)

строка

предпочитаемый монохромный сенсор для SPCC

photometry.oscsensorpref

(не установлено)

строка

предпочитаемый цветной сенсор для SPCC

photometry.is_mono

true

логический

является ли сенсор SPCC монохромным?

photometry.is_dslr

false

логический

является ли сенсор SPCC DSLR?

photometry.nb_mode

false

логический

мы находимся в узкополосном режиме?

photometry.r_wl

656.28

двойной точности

длина волны красного узкополосного фильтра

photometry.r_bw

6

двойной точности

полоса пропускания красного узкополосного фильтра

photometry.g_wl

500.7

двойной точности

длина волны зелёного узкополосного фильтра

photometry.g_bw

6

двойной точности

полоса пропускания зелёного узкополосного фильтра

photometry.b_wl

500.7

двойной точности

длина волны синего узкополосного фильтра

photometry.b_bw

6

двойной точности

полоса пропускания синего узкополосного фильтра

astrometry.asnet_keep_xyls

false

логический

не удалять таблицы .xyls

astrometry.asnet_keep_wcs

false

логический

не удалять файлы .wcs

astrometry.asnet_show_output

false

логический

показать вывод solve-field в журнале

astrometry.sip_order

3 [1, 5]

целочисленный

степень полиномиальной коррекции

astrometry.radius

10 [0.01, 30]

двойной точности

радиус вокруг координат цели (градусы

astrometry.max_seconds_run

30 [0, 100000]

целочисленный

максимальное кол-во секунд для попытки решения

astrometry.update_default_scale

true

логический

обновить по результатам фокусное расстояние и размер пикселя, используемые по умолчанию

astrometry.percent_scale_range

20 [1, 50]

целочисленный

процент, определяющий допустимые нижнюю и верхнюю границы масштаба

astrometry.default_obscode

(не установлено)

строка

код МАС для обсерватории по умолчанию

analysis.panel

256 [127, 1024]

целочисленный

размер панели диалога аберраций

analysis.window

381 [300, 1600]

целочисленный

размер окна диалога аберраций

compression.enabled

false

логический

включено сжатие FITS

compression.method

0 [0, 3]

целочисленный

метод сжатия FITS

compression.quantization

16 [8, 256]

двойной точности

коэффициент квантования для 32-битных значений с плавающей точкой

compression.hcompress_scale

4 [0, 256]

двойной точности

коэффициент масштаба HCompress

gui_prepro.cfa

false

логический

тип сенсора для косметической коррекции

gui_prepro.equalize_cfa

true

логический

выравнять плоские каналы

gui_prepro.fix_xtrans

false

логический

включить коррекцию для сенсора X-Trans

gui_prepro.xtrans_af_x

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.xtrans_af_y

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.xtrans_af_w

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.xtrans_af_h

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.xtrans_sample_x

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.xtrans_sample_y

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.xtrans_sample_w

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.xtrans_sample_h

0

целочисленный

использовать, если не найдено никакой модели X-Trans

gui_prepro.bias_lib

(не установлено)

строка

мастер-кадр шума считывания по умолчанию

gui_prepro.use_bias_lib

false

логический

использовать мастер-кадр шума считывания по умолчанию

gui_prepro.dark_lib

(не установлено)

строка

темновой мастер-кадр по умолчанию

gui_prepro.use_dark_lib

false

логический

использовать темновой мастер-кадр по умолчанию

gui_prepro.flat_lib

(не установлено)

строка

мастер-кадр плоского поля по умолчанию

gui_prepro.use_flat_lib

false

логический

использовать мастер-кадр плоского поля по умолчанию

gui_prepro.disto_lib

(не установлено)

строка

мастер-кадр дисторсии по умолчанию

gui_prepro.use_disto_lib

false

логический

использовать мастер-кадр дисторсии по умолчанию

gui_prepro.stack_default

$seqname$stacked

строка

название результата укладки по умолчанию

gui_prepro.use_stack_default

true

логический

использовать предпочитаемое название результата укладки

gui_registration.method

0 [0, 7]

целочисленный

индекс выбранного метода регистрации

gui_registration.interpolation

4 [0, 5]

целочисленный

индекс выбранного метода интерполяции

gui_registration.clamping

true

логический

использование метода фиксации для интерполяции методом Ланцош-4 или бикубической интерполяции

gui_registration.drizz_weight_match_bitpix

false

логический

Match Drizzle weights bitpix to sequence

gui_stack.method

0 [0, 4]

целочисленный

индекс выбранного метода

gui_stack.normalization

3 [0, 4]

целочисленный

индекс метода нормализации

gui_stack.rejection

5 [0, 7]

целочисленный

индекс метода выбраковки

gui_stack.weighting

0 [0, 4]

целочисленный

индекс метода присвоения веса

gui_stack.sigma_low

3 [0, 20]

двойной точности

нижнее значение σ для выбраковки

gui_stack.sigma_high

3 [0, 20]

двойной точности

верхнее значение σ для выбраковки

gui_stack.linear_low

5 [0, 20]

двойной точности

значение нижнего порога для выбраковки

gui_stack.linear_high

5 [0, 20]

двойной точности

значение верхнего порога для выбраковки

gui_stack.percentile_low

3 [0, 100]

двойной точности

нижнее значение процентиля для выбраковки

gui_stack.percentile_high

3 [0, 100]

двойной точности

верхнее значение процентиля для выбраковки

gui.first_start

(не установлено)

строка

первый запуск siril

gui.silent_quit

false

логический

не спрашивать перед выходом

gui.silent_linear

false

логический

не спрашивать перед сохранением в нелинейном режиме

gui.remember_windows

true

логический

запоминать положение окна

gui.main_win_pos_x

0

целочисленный

положение главного окна

gui.main_win_pos_y

0

целочисленный

положение главного окна

gui.main_win_pos_w

0

целочисленный

положение главного окна

gui.main_win_pos_h

0

целочисленный

положение главного окна

gui.pan_position

-1

целочисленный

положение двухстороннего разделителя

gui.extended

true

логический

главное окно расширено

gui.maximized

false

логический

главное окно развёрнуто

gui.theme

0 [0, 1]

целочисленный

индекс выбранной темы

gui.font_scale

100

двойной точности

масштаб шрифта в процентах

gui.icon_symbolic

false

логический

стиль иконок

gui.script_path

список строк

список каталогов со сценариями

gui.use_scripts_repository

true

логический

use and sync online scripts repository

gui.use_scripts_repository

true

логический

использование и синхронизация удалённого репозитория spcc-database

gui.auto_update_scripts

true

логический

auto sync online scripts repository

gui.auto_update_spcc

true

логический

автосинхронизация удалённого репозитория spcc-database

gui.selected_scripts

список строк

список сценариев, выбранных из репозитория

gui.warn_scripts_run

true

логический

предупреждать при запуске сценария

gui.show_thumbnails

true

логический

показывать миниатюры при выборе файлов

gui.thumbnail_size

256

целочисленный

размер миниатюр

gui.selection_guides

0

целочисленный

количество направляющих элементов сетки

gui.show_deciasec

false

логический

показать десятые доли угловых секунд при наведении

gui.default_rendering_mode

0 [0, 6]

целочисленный

режим по умолчанию

gui.display_histogram_mode

0 [0, 1]

целочисленный

режим показа гистограммы по умолчанию

gui.roi_mode

0

целочисленный

режим выбора области интереса

gui.roi_warning

true

логический

включить предупреждения диалога ROI

gui.mmb_zoom_action

0

целочисленный

Изменение масштаба по двойному клику по средней кнопке

gui.mouse_speed_limit

0

двойной точности

Mouse smooth scroll speed limit

gui.color_bkg_samples

rgba(255, 51, 26, 1.0)

строка

настроить цвет образцов фона

gui.color_std_annotations

rgba(128, 255, 77, 0.9)

строка

настроить цвет стандартных аннотаций

gui.color_dso_annotations

rgba(255, 128, 0, 0.9)

строка

настроить цвет аннотаций объектов глубокого космоса

gui.color_sso_annotations

rgba(255, 255, 0, 0.9)

строка

настроить цвет аннотаций объектов Солнечной системы

gui.color_tmp_annotations

rgba(255, 0, 0, 0.9)

строка

настроить цвет аннотаций временных объектов

gui.custom_monitor_profile

(не установлено)

строка

путь к пользовательскому ICC-профилю монитора

gui.soft_proofing_profile

(не установлено)

строка

путь к ICC-профилю программной цветопробы

gui.icc_custom_monitor_active

false

логический

пользовательский профиль монитора активен

gui.icc_soft_proofing_active

false

логический

профиль цветопробы устройства вывода активен

gui.custom_RGB_ICC_profile

(не установлено)

строка

путь к пользовательскому RGB ICC-профилю

gui.custom_gray_ICC_profile

(не установлено)

строка

путь к пользовательскому Ч/Б ICC-профилю

gui.rendering_intent

1

целочисленный

тип цветопередачи при управлении цветом

gui.proofing_intent

1

целочисленный

тип программной цветопробы при управлении цветом

gui.export_intent

1

целочисленный

color management export intent

gui.default_to_srgb

true

логический

при экспорте нецветоуправляемых изображений по умолчанию используется sRGB

gui.working_gamut

0

целочисленный

color management working gamut

gui.export_8bit_method

0

целочисленный

color management export profile for 8bit files

gui.export_16bit_method

1

целочисленный

color management export profile for 16bit files

gui.icc_autoconversion

0

целочисленный

автоматическое преобразование изображений с профилем ICC в рабочее цветовое пространство

gui.icc_autoassignment

4

целочисленный

кодирует опции автоматического назначения ICC-профиля

gui.icc_rendering_bpc

true

логический

включить отображение компенсации точки чёрного

gui.icc_pedantic_linear

false

логический

тщательно назначать линейные ICC-профили

gui.mouse_actions

список строк

настройка действий мыши. Непрозрачная структура данных, отредактируйте её используя графический интерфейс

gui.scroll_actions

список строк

настройка действий при прокрутке. Непрозрачная структура данных, отредактируйте её используя графический интерфейс

gui_astrometry.compass_position

1 [0, 5]

целочисленный

индекс положения компаса над сеткой

gui_astrometry.cat_messier

true

логический

показывать объекты каталога Мессье в аннотациях

gui_astrometry.cat_ngc

true

логический

показывать объекты каталога NGC в аннотациях

gui_astrometry.cat_ic

true

логический

показывать объекты каталога IC в аннотациях

gui_astrometry.cat_ldn

true

логический

показывать объекты каталога LDN в аннотациях

gui_astrometry.cat_sh2

true

логический

показывать объекты каталога SH2 в аннотациях

gui_astrometry.cat_stars

true

логический

показать звёзды в аннотациях

gui_astrometry.cat_const

true

логический

показать созвездия в аннотациях

gui_astrometry.cat_const_names

true

логический

показать названия созвездий в аннотациях

gui_astrometry.cat_user_dso

true

логический

показать пользовательские объекты глубокого космоса в аннотациях

gui_astrometry.cat_user_sso

true

логический

показать пользовательские объекты Солнечной системы в аннотациях

gui_pixelmath.pm_presets

список строк

список предустановок математических операций

script_editor.highlight_syntax

true

логический

подсветка синтаксиса в редакторе сценариев

script_editor.highlight_bracketmatch

true

логический

подсвечивать парную скобку в редакторе сценариев

script_editor.rmargin

true

логический

показать правую границу в редакторе сценариев

script_editor.rmargin_pos

80

целочисленный

положение правой границы в редакторе сценариев

script_editor.show_linenums

true

логический

показать номера строк в редакторе сценариев

script_editor.show_linemarks

false

логический

показать метки строк в редакторе сценариев

script_editor.highlight_currentline

true

логический

подсветить текущую строку в редакторе сценариев

script_editor.autoindent

true

логический

автоматически добавлять отступы к новым строкам

script_editor.indentontab

true

логический

добавлять отступы к выбранным строкам в редакторе сценариев с помощью клавиши tab

script_editor.smartbs

true

логический

Поведение умной клавиши Backspace в редакторе сценариев

script_editor.smarthomeend

true

логический

Поведение умных клавиш Home / End в редакторе сценариев

script_editor.showspaces

false

логический

Показывать видимые символы пробела и табуляции в редакторе сценариев

script_editor.shownewlines

false

логический

Показывать символ новой строки в редакторе сценариев

script_editor.minimap

false

логический

Показывать миникарту в редакторе сценариев

(*). Для каталогов kstars значением по умолчанию будет ~/.local/share/kstars/, независимо от используемой ОС.
В любом случае вам нужно будет скачать их и указать место их расположения.
See section about using local star catalogues.

Значения можно получить с помощью команды get:

Командная строка Siril

get { -a | -A | variable }
Получает значение переменной, используя её имя или отображает все переменные с помощью -a (имя и значение) или -A (подробный список)

См. также SET для обновления значений

Ссылка: set

Значения можно изменить с помощью команды set:

Командная строка Siril

set { -import=inifilepath | variable=value }
Обновляет значение настройки, используя имя её переменной с заданным значением или набором значений, используя существующий ini-файл с опцией -import=.
См. GET для получения списка переменных или их значений

Ссылка: get